Preheat the oven to 400°F. Lightly oil a 9x11-inch baking dish and set aside. Rinse fish and pat it dry, then rub it inside and out with salt. Transfer to the prepared baking dish and sprinkle cavity and exterior with green onions, cilantro and ginger. Mix tamari with honey, five-spice powder, pepper and peanut oil.

WebJul 19, 2024 · Clean the fish, remove the scales, pectoral fins, gills, and the stinky silver film. Pat dry. Make a few slits on both sides of the fish. Then, season the fish with salt and pepper. Wet the ginger and scallion with the wine, then squeeze to extract the juice. Rub the wine and juice mixture on both sides of the fish. WebOct 25, 2024 · Place the fish on top of the onion.
